Cow Milk

What is Cow Milk?

Cow milk is a nutritious liquid produced by female cows. It is an essential source of vitamins and minerals, including calcium, potassium, and vitamin D, making it an important component of a healthy diet. Cow milk is a popular beverage consumed by millions of people worldwide and is also used in various culinary applications such as baking, cooking, and making dairy products like cheese, butter, and yogurt.

The composition of cow milk is unique and can differ based on the breed, age, and diet of the cow. On average, it contains 3.2% protein, 3.9% fat, and 4.8% lactose, along with essential amino acids that promote growth and development. Moreover, cow milk is a great source of calcium that helps maintain healthy teeth and bones.

Despite its nutritional value, versatility, and delicious taste, cow milk can cause digestive problems, skin irritations, and other symptoms in people who have an intolerance or allergy to it. For these individuals, milk alternatives such as almond, soy, or coconut milk may be preferred. Nonetheless, cow milk continues to be a primary food choice for many people around the globe.

Cow Milk Production in the World.

The global production of Cow Milk plays a significant role in agriculture and trade. As of 2023, India is the top producer, contributing 127,105,140 tonnes, which accounts for 16.24% of the total global production. United States ranks second, producing 102,677,105 tonnes, representing 13.11% of the world's output. Other significant producers include China, Brazil, and Germany, with production levels of 41,966,500, 36,436,492, and 34,012,620 tonnes, respectively. Brunei Darussalam has the lowest production among the listed countries, contributing just 40 tonnes in 2023. In total, global production of Cow Milk reached approximately 782,901,754 tonnes in 2023.

Process of Making Cow Milk

The process of making cow milk involves several steps, starting from the cow's udder and ending with the final product:

  1. Milking: The milking process involves using a milking machine or hand milking to extract milk from the cow's udder. The milk is collected in a sterile container and transported to the processing facility.
  2. Filtering: The collected milk is then filtered to remove any impurities or contaminants that may be present.
  3. Pasteurization: The milk is then heated to a specific temperature for a set period to kill any harmful bacteria that may be present in the milk. This process is known as pasteurization and is necessary to ensure the milk is safe for human consumption.
  4. Homogenization: The milk is then homogenized, a process that breaks down the fat molecules in the milk, creating a consistent texture throughout the product.
  5. Packaging: After the milk has been processed, it is packaged into containers, ranging from small bottles to large cartons, and labeled with relevant information, including the date of production, nutritional information, and expiration date.
  6. Distribution: The packaged milk is then distributed to stores, supermarkets, and other retail outlets, where it is made available for purchase by consumers.

Overall, the process of making cow milk involves careful handling and processing to ensure that the milk is safe, nutritious, and appealing to consumers.

Health Benefits of Cow Milk

Cow milk is a nutrient-rich beverage that offers many health benefits. Here are some of the health benefits of cow milk:

  1. Bone health: Cow milk is a good source of calcium, which is essential for maintaining healthy bones and teeth. It also contains vitamin D, which helps the body absorb calcium.
  2. Muscle growth and repair: Cow milk contains high-quality protein, which is essential for muscle growth and repair. It also contains amino acids, the building blocks of protein.
  3. Weight management: Cow milk contains a mix of carbohydrates, proteins, and fats, which can help regulate appetite and aid in weight management. The protein and fat in milk helps slow down the digestion of carbohydrates, keeping you feeling full for longer.
  4. Heart health: Cow milk contains potassium, which is beneficial for heart health. It also contains vitamin B12 and riboflavin, which can help lower the risk of heart disease.
  5. Hydration: Cow milk is an excellent source of hydration and can help replenish the body's fluids after exercise or other physical activities.
  6. Brain function: Cow milk contains several nutrients that are essential for brain function, including iodine, which helps regulate thyroid function, and choline, which is important for memory and cognitive function.

In summary, cow milk is a nutrient-rich beverage that can offer several health benefits, including improved bone health, muscle growth and repair, weight management, heart health, hydration, and brain function. However, it's essential to note that some people may have an intolerance or allergy to cow milk and should avoid it.

Nutritional Information of Cow Milk

Here are the approximate nutrition values in cow milk per 100 grams:

  • Calories: 61
  • Fat: 3.2 g
  • Saturated fat: 1.9 g
  • Cholesterol: 10 mg
  • Carbohydrates: 4.8 g
  • Sugar: 4.8 g
  • Protein: 3.2 g
  • Calcium: 120 mg
  • Potassium: 150 mg
  • Vitamin D: 0.5 µg
  • Vitamin B12: 0.4 µg

It's important to note that the nutritional content of cow milk may vary depending on factors such as the breed of cow, the cow's diet, and the processing method used. Additionally, some cow milk products, such as flavored kinds of milk or sweetened condensed milk, may have added sugars or other ingredients that can affect their nutritional value.

Types of Cow Milk

There are several types of cow milk available, each with unique characteristics and nutritional profiles. Here are some of the most common types of cow milk:

  1. Whole milk: Whole milk is unprocessed cow milk that contains about 3.5-4% fat. It is the richest and creamiest type of cow milk and is often used for baking, making cheese and other dairy products, and drinking.
  2. Skim milk: Skim milk is cow milk that has had most of its fat content removed, resulting in low-fat milk with less than 0.5% fat. It is often used by people who want to reduce their calorie or fat intake but still want the nutritional benefits of cow milk.
  3. Low-fat milk: Low-fat milk is cow milk that has had some of its fat content removed but still contains more fat than skim milk. It typically contains 1-2% fat.
  4. Fat-free milk: Fat-free milk, also known as nonfat milk, is cow milk that has had all of its fat content removed. It is the lowest-fat type of cow milk, with less than 0.5% fat.
  5. Organic milk: Organic milk comes from cows that have been raised on organic feed and have not been treated with antibiotics or growth hormones. Organic milk is also produced without the use of synthetic pesticides or fertilizers.
  6. A2 milk: A2 milk comes from cows that produce milk with a specific type of protein called A2 beta-casein. Some people believe that A2 milk is easier to digest than conventional cow milk, but more research is needed to confirm this claim.

In addition to these types of cow milk, there are also flavored kinds of milk, such as chocolate milk or strawberry milk, which have added sugar and flavorings. It's important to note that flavored kinds of milk may have higher calorie and sugar content than unflavored cow milk.

Uses of Cow Milk

Cow milk is a versatile ingredient that can be used in many different ways in cooking, baking, and even personal care products.

Here are some of the most common uses of cow milk:

  1. Drinking: Cow milk is a popular beverage that can be enjoyed on its own or used as a base for coffee, tea, and other drinks.
  2. Baking: Cow milk is a common ingredient in baked goods, such as cakes, cookies, and bread. It adds moisture and richness to baked goods and helps them rise.
  3. Cooking: Cow milk can be used in a variety of savory dishes, such as sauces, soups, and stews. It can also be used as a substitute for cream in recipes that call for heavy cream.
  4. Dairy products: Cow milk is used to make a variety of dairy products, such as cheese, butter, yogurt, and ice cream.
  5. Personal care: Cow milk is sometimes used in personal care products, such as soap, shampoo, and lotion. It is believed to have moisturizing and soothing properties for the skin and hair.
  6. Infant formula: Cow milk is a common ingredient in infant formula, which is used as a substitute for breast milk in babies who cannot or do not receive breast milk.

In addition to these uses, cow milk can also be processed into other dairy products, such as condensed milk, evaporated milk, and powdered milk.
